Gerolamo Induno was far more than a mere observer of history; he was a participant in its most turbulent chapters, an artist whose very lifeblood was intertwined with the struggle for Italian unification. Born in Milan in 1825 to a father who served as a chef and butler at the Milanese court, Induno grew up in an era defined by the fiery spirit of the Risorgimento. His artistic foundation was laid within the prestigious halls of the Brera Academy, where he studied under the guidance of Luigi Sabatelli from 1839 to 1846. It was here that he absorbed the dramatic nuances and emotional depth of Romanticism, a movement that would forever dictate the pulse of his creative output.
The trajectory of Induno’s life took a profound turn in 1848, as the political landscape of Italy ignited with revolution. Alongside his older brother, the celebrated artist Domenico Induno, Gerolamo participated in the legendary Five Days of Milan, experiencing firsthand the chaos and courage of the uprising against Austrian repression. This was not merely an era he painted; it was an era he lived. His commitment to the cause led him to enlist in a volunteer regiment under General Giacomo Medici, where his role as an artist became inseparable from his duty as a soldier. During the siege of Rome, he meticulously documented the conflict through sketches that would later bloom into powerful, sweeping canvases, such as The Battle of Chernaya, a work so impactful it was acquired by King Victor Emmanuel II.
Induno’s artistic evolution is characterized by a seamless transition between the grand, heroic narratives of war and the intimate, tender observations of daily life. While his military scenes captured the smoke and steel of the battlefield, his later works often turned toward the quiet dignity of the Italian people. This duality allowed him to master both the epic scale of historical painting and the delicate nuances of genre art. His brushwork, influenced by the shared aesthetic sensibility he developed with his brother, possessed a unique ability to convey both the grit of combat and the serenity of the countryside.
His dedication to capturing the essence of his era continued even through personal hardship and physical sacrifice. Serving in the Bersaglieri during the Crimean War, Induno remained steadfast in his mission to document scenes of bravery and camaraderie. Even a grievous injury sustained during the defense of Villa del Vascello—a stabbing wound from a daring charge—could not extinguish his creative spirit. Ultimately, Gerolamo Induno remains a monumental figure in nineteenth-century Italian art. He bridged the gap between the battlefield and the studio, ensuring that the heroism of the Risorgimento was etched into the cultural memory of his nation.
